Marta Pacheco is a Journalist at Euronews. She specializes in energy and environmental reporting, focusing on topics such as energy policy, renewable energy, climate change, and sustainability. Marta's work has been featured in prominent outlets including Brussels Morning Newspaper, Yahoo News UK, MSN, and the Daily Climate.

Pitching Insights

Marta Pacheco's coverage predominantly focuses on energy, climate change, and environmental policy. She often reports on government announcements and cites data to support her articles. Therefore, she is likely interested in receiving pitches from experts who can provide detailed insights into the implications of government policies related to energy, climate change, and environmental regulations.

Given Marta's focus on international relations as they pertain to climate change and energy policies within the EU context, experts with a deep understanding of these areas would be ideal for outreach. Additionally, individuals with knowledge of specific national or regional initiatives relating to these topics may also find success when reaching out to her.
